引言
随着区块链技术的快速发展,加密货币不仅在金融领域引起了广泛关注,还为许多创业者和开发者提供了丰富的机会。如果你对创建自己的加密货币感兴趣,本文将为你提供一个全面的指南,包括技术背景、开发步骤、市场推广等方面的内容,帮助你更好地理解和实施这一过程。
第一部分:加密货币的基础知识
在开始制作自己的加密货币之前,首先你需要了解它的基本概念和运作原理。加密货币是一种基于区块链技术的数字资产,采用加密技术来保证交易安全与匿名性。传统货币由中央银行发行,而加密货币则是去中心化的,任何人都可以创建新的货币与之交易。
1.1 加密货币的工作原理
加密货币的工作原理主要基于区块链技术。区块链是一个去中心化的数据库,记录了所有交易信息。每一笔交易都会被打包成一个区块,多个区块通过加密算法连接形成链条。这样可以确保每一笔交易都是透明且不可篡改的。
1.2 常见的加密货币类型
市场上存在多种类型的加密货币,包括比特币(BTC)、以太坊(ETH)、莱特币(LTC)和其他所谓的“山寨币”。其中,比特币是最早且最受欢迎的加密货币,而以太坊则因其智能合约功能而备受重视。
第二部分:制作加密货币的步骤
制作自己的加密货币并不是一个简单的过程,但只要遵循几个步骤,你就能够实现自己的目标。
2.1 确定目的和目标
首先,你需要明确制作加密货币的目的。是希望解决某个特定问题?还是期望在某个领域内提供新的商业模式?制定清晰的目标可以帮助你后续的设计和推广方向。
2.2 选择区块链平台
制作加密货币通常需要选择一个合适的区块链平台。主流的选择包括以太坊、波场、Hyperledger等。以太坊因其支持智能合约而广受欢迎,但如果你的需求更简单,选择一个更易于入门的平台也是可以的。
2.3 编写智能合约
在选择了区块链平台后,你需要编写一个智能合约。这是加密货币的核心部分,决定了货币的总量、发行方式和交易规则。你可以通过 Solidity 等编程语言来编写合约。
2.4 部署加密货币
一旦智能合约编写完成并经过测试,你可以将其部署到区块链上。这意味着你的加密货币将正式进入市场,用户可以开始购买和交易。
2.5 营销与推广
最后,只是制作出加密货币还远远不够。为了让大家知道并使用你的货币,你需要进行有效的市场推广。社交媒体、论坛、ICO活动等都是绝佳的宣传渠道。
第三部分:可能遇到的问题与解决方案
在制作加密货币的过程中,你可能会面临一些挑战,以下是四个可能的问题及其解决方案。
3.1 如何保证加密货币的安全性?
安全性是加密货币成功与否的关键因素之一。在设计加密货币时,你需要考虑多个层面的安全防护,包括智能合约的安全性、交易过程中的数据保护等。选择一款优秀的编程语言,使用代码审计工具,进行多次全面测试,能有效提高加密货币的安全性。
另外,社区反馈也至关重要。活跃、负责任的社区能够帮助发现并解决潜在的安全隐患,一旦发现漏洞,及时进行修补和更新是进一步保障安全的重要步骤。
3.2 如何吸引用户和投资者?
用户和投资者对加密货币的关注往往来自于其潜在的价值和应用场景。因此,清晰的价值主张是吸引他们的关键。此外,对于加密货币的使用场景进行详细的描述,并展示你对社区的承诺,都能提升用户的信任度。
你可以通过撰写白皮书、开展线上线下活动、与相关领域的投资者进行沟通等多种方式来吸引用户与投资者的注意。清晰透明的交流将加深他们对你项目的了解,增加投资意愿。
3.3 如何处理法规和合规性问题?
随着加密货币市场的不断成熟,监管机构对加密货币的法律法规也愈加严苛。因此,在创建加密货币之前,了解并遵守当地的法律法规是非常重要的。建议寻求法律顾问的帮助,以确保合规性,降低法律风险。
如果你的加密货币涉及到ICO(首次币发行),在计划和实施过程中,必须遵循相应的法律要求,并确保信息公开、透明,保护投资者的利益。
3.4 如何应对市场竞争?
加密货币市场竞争激烈,因为市场上已经有相当数量的加密货币。在这种环境下,差异化策略显得尤为重要。你需要清晰地定义你的加密货币相较于其他项目的独特卖点,例如技术创新、用户体验、交易速度等。这将帮助你的加密货币在竞争中脱颖而出。
此外,与社区建立良好的互动关系也是应对竞争的重要策略之一。鼓励用户反馈、参与治理等,能够增强社区的凝聚力,使用户更有归属感,从而提高留存率。
结论
制作自己的加密货币是一个复杂但富有挑战与机遇的过程。了解加密货币的基础知识,认真规划制作步骤,积极应对可能的挑战,可以帮助你在这个新兴领域立足。无论你的加密货币将来是否能够成功,重要的是在这个过程中积累经验,与不断变化的行业共成长。
无论是新手还是有经验的开发者,创建加密货币的过程中都有许多值得借鉴的地方,希望本文能够为你提供一份详尽的参考,使你的加密货币之路更加顺利。